Output 25f573b268bfa1272269ac80a8360dbf3dc217e9ba697d7a2650f05a511b6a37:1

value
75640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99debc8e8934de4e327ff627861863380d2824e OP_EQUAL
address
3MXfjiXWvsLCcjCePLLqLyu3pn1viGQTrk
transaction
25f573b268bfa1272269ac80a8360dbf3dc217e9ba697d7a2650f05a511b6a37